like max said, cooling mods give you that warm fuzzy feeling, that you have prevented the RROD.  lighting mods look so cool in a cut in window. some of the other guys are working on a red bull theamed xbox, painted to the red bull logo, and letters cut out and back lit. I have heard of people adding a 300gig  laptop hard drive, and I have seen ben heck mak the 360 into a portable laptop!!! the sky is the limit for hardware mods.

as for software, I have heard of an xbox running linux, and such, but never seen it done

you dont. LOL the more you do the more confidence you will have in yourself. the more you screw up, and believe me I screwed up alot of stuff, the more you know how to fix.
something, that helps me is, every time I take another step I test the product. solder a conection, test the conection, move on to the next step. the worst thing is to do a complicated mod with multipul things that can go wrong and it not work, then you have to find out which step got messed up.
